Assuming that freeglut and GLEW are already installed on your system in the default location(s), you first need to build opengl2.klib using the following .def file and the cinterop tool: |
|||
<pre> |
|||
// opengl2.def |
|||
headers = /usr/include/GL/glew.h /usr/include/GL/glut.h /usr/include/GL/glext.h |
|||
compilerOpts = -I/usr/include |
|||
linkerOpts = -L/us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u -lglut -lGLEW -lGL -lGLU |
|||
</pre> |
|||
You then need to compile the following Kotlin program, linking against opengl2.klib, and run the resulting .kexe file to view the rotating triangle. |
